Menu Close

How To Become A Computer Programmer And Which Degree Do You Need To Succeed?

The University of California Los Angeles prepares students for career success through a wide variety of internship opportunities, workshops, and networking events. Current undergraduate students have access to paid experiences at organizations such as WindAid, C.W. Howe partners, Mattel, Bank of America, and countless other institutions. Students also have the ability to participate in student organizations such as the Association for Computing Machinery, the Linux Users Group, and many others. The Computer Science program at the University of California Los Angeles is housed within the university’s prestigious Office for Academic and Student Affairs for UCLA Engineering. The Bureau of Labor Statistics reports that computer programming jobs are expected to grow by 9 percent in the next decade. This translation brings the program to life and enables user interaction with the interface.

Not only is computer programming satisfying and lucrative, but it also offers flexibility to work remotely from anywhere in the world. This flexibility, along with intellectual stimulation and multi-industry job opportunities, adds to the profession’s high ranking in job satisfaction. In fact, US News ranked computer programming as the 11th most satisfying job. Computer programmers can develop anything from video games to security needed for online banking. Ensuring that these programs follow best practices and top-of-the-line security measures is an essential part of a computer programmer’s job description.

The timeline you follow is up to you, but you can become a programmer without a degree in as little as three to six months through a coding bootcamp. Language choices – In a formal education setting, you’ll follow a focused curriculum comprising the most relevant languages based on current market trends.

Programmers can take courses and earn certifications in software development and engineering. Programmers can pursue continuing education and professional development options through colleges and universities or professional organizations and associations.

Discover A Program That Is Right For You

Programmers also fix vulnerabilities that might leave a program open to cyber security threats and data leaks. To excel IT Courses at this part of the job, you should have strong analytical skills and be able to set up defenses and countermeasures.

  • Based in eastern Nebraska, BU offers an online bachelor of science in software development.
  • However, what I can say is if you searched and found this article and now find yourself reading it, chances are very high that you can become a programmer.
  • The top three states for this employment are New York, Washington, and Illinois.

This skill involves concentrating, devoting physical and mental energy to a job, and properly managing space and time. You must be able to communicate complicated technical ideas to coworkers and others in the company who are less knowledgeable.

Steps To Becoming A Coder In 6 Months Without A Degree

As mentioned in the previous section, not everyone can become a programmer. For that reason, companies are willing to pay well for those who go the distance and learn the skills needed to become developers. Computer programmers that design, create, and modify the millions of websites found on the Internet are called web developers.

  • Individuals who earn a degree in computer programming enjoy an array of options available to them.
  • They may also create and use code libraries to make programming easier.
  • Undergraduates are prepared to meet challenges in the field of computer science and work closely with other departments at the university in this ABET-accredited program.
  • If you’re just starting out on your path to becoming a computer programmer, consider getting a bachelor’s degree where you can major or minor in computer science.

Most computer programmers spend their day writing, updating, and testing programs in different programming languages. Often, they work alongside software developers to design applications and systems interfaces.

That said, even those who have a long-term interest in exploring different tracks (e.g., software engineering) within programming may benefit from enrolling in a coding bootcamp. By attending such a career-focused course, these learners will have the chance to gain valuable entry-level skills, find a job, gain experience, and start accumulating new skills while on the job.

Average Salary By State

Back end development focuses on the part of a website that a visitor doesn’t see — also referred to as the server-side. They ensure that complex web applications work, manage database interaction, and maximize website speed. Back end developers often use languages such as Java, Ruby on Rails, and Python to develop responsive, fast web applications. As you begin plotting your career path, you may want to take How long does it take to become a computer programmer your preferred career track into consideration. If you do, you’ll be able to better tailor your education to support your chosen specialization. For example, sites like Khan Academy or freeCodeCamp provide free, self-directed resources that allow you to try your hand at coding. To be clear — these courses won’t provide the intensive, comprehensive background and knowledge that a college or bootcamp would.

How long does it take to become a computer programmer

You can also choose to become certified in a specific programming language to prove your skills to potential employers. The faculty body consists of twelve National Science Foundation award winners, and all members are active researchers and contributors to the profession. The university partners with corporate partners who offer internships and permanent employment, which allows students to gain professional employment and research experience before graduation.

How To Become A Computer Programmer: A Step

Get a bachelor’s degree in computer science or Information technology. The common subject combination for the computer programmer course in computer science or computer application, mathematics, information technology. All you need to do to become a computer programmer is to earn a degree, choose a focus and keep learning and improving your skills. With perseverance, self motivation, and a readiness to learn you can be well on your way to a successful career in computer programming. This degree typically takes two years to complete and will offer an introduction to the field. Coupled with a good resume and some programming experience, this degree can be enough to earn you an entry-level position in computer programming.

That is why WGU offers valuable certifications with degree programs, at no extra cost. Learn more about certifications and how they add value to your résumé. People will either continue straight from an undergraduate degree to a graduate degree in computer science, or they may spend time away from studying before starting higher education. Master’s degrees in computer science are a great option for those looking to get into higher level positions within the field. Further study can lead to research or higher education teaching as well.

How long does it take to become a computer programmer

Analytical and troubleshooting skills are also necessary for computer programmers. The former will allow professionals to understand complex instructions regarding the development strategy; the latter will help them identify errors and test programs for functionality at each step. Both of these qualities mean that the programmer must also be detail-oriented. Programming language classes introduce different languages and cover how to study their designs and how they work. Computer science professionals need knowledge of programming languages and how to learn new ones.

Steps To Becoming A Computer Programmer

So, computer programmers play a big role in keeping your life easy and enjoyable. Coding is definitely on the list of the most popular cancer choices in 2021. It holds multiple opportunities in the modern era of technology and digitalization. As if you want to apply for a long-term job prospect, or in an organization, they might ask about your degrees and certificates. The early knowledge in the subject in your high school would help you stack the basic knowledge and functionalities which is definitely expected to help you in future for studying the same. So, the time consumption graph for becoming a computer programmer is much intended to vary from person to person. Salaries are higher than the average as well — a computer programmer can expect to make an average of $82,240.

How long does it take to become a computer programmer

Discover programs you’re interested in and take charge of your education. For example, your car will sound an alarm when a door is open because a sensor in the door sends a CAN message to the car computer. After the project, I was sure that I wanted to have a programming job, and that’s what I’ve done ever since. On the other hand, freelance work is unpredictable and usually excludes health insurance and other benefits. Services like Upwork and Fiverr link freelance computer professionals with potential employers, expanding their employment options. The top-paying positions for computer programmers, however, exist in small- and large-scale entities providing travel arrangements and reservations, manufacturing, and financial services.

At some schools, you can enroll in course at vocational college, and start earning credit towards your qualification while still in high school. If you’re at high school and would like to become a computer programmer, you should take subjects like computer science, math, and natural science.

They tend to be investigative individuals, which means they’re intellectual, introspective, and inquisitive. Some of them are also conventional, meaning they’re conscientious and conservative. Students in this course learn how to design and analyze algorithms for correctness and efficiency. Of those states, Washington is projected to add the most actual Remote Career jobs, with 3,990 more positions existing in 2022 than in 2012. Programming is a high-potential and approachable career option for persons with various experiences and job experiences. Moreover, you can raise your income by expanding your knowledge, skills, and experience. The best part about this field is that it’s an ever-evolving profession.

Languages vary in use and applicability, and with increased proficiency, programmers expand their career prospects. Once you’re ready to apply, Front End Developer start searching Monster’s list of computer programming jobs to find a position that’s a good fit for your experience and career goals.

Essentially any company that starts today has to also be a software company. But the thing that powers that ability is a robust appreciation and understanding of software. You can be in transportation, hospitality, consumer electronics, or sports entertainment.

The BLS states that employers look for applicants with relevant experience and programming skills. You may find internship opportunities through your bachelor’s degree program. Some companies, like consulting firms, will put you through intensive training programs upon hiring. Previous experience can also prepare you for voluntary certifications.

Our dedicated MOOC experts carry out research for weeks – only then can they say their evaluations for different aspects are final and complete. Even though it takes a lot of time, this is the only way we can guarantee that all the essential features of online learning platforms are tried and tested, and the verdict is based on real data. The length of time it takes to become a programmer depends on the way you choose to learn.

A masters program usually includes a research project called a thesis as well. With technology becoming an increasingly significant part of people’s daily lives, computer programming is becoming a popular career path and field of study. It typically takes four years to earn an online bachelor’s degree in computer programming.

Earning a bachelor’s degree and industry certifications can be key in helping you become a computer programmer. A degree can set you apart from other professionals by showing your commitment to a program, and a degree program can often help you earn certifications that boost your résumé even more. Job outlook for all computer occupations is expected to grow 11% by the year 2029, which is much faster than the national average. Technology is continuing to boom and programmers are in high demand as new programs regularly need to be developed to enhance operating systems. New software, upgrades, bug fixes, and more are regular needs for organizations involved in tech.

Leave a Reply

Your email address will not be published. Required fields are marked *